At IIT-Delhi, PM Modi asks students to measure career by nation's needs, not salaries: 'Basis of every decision'
India, Aug. 9 -- Prime Minister Narendra Modi urged graduating engineers at IIT-Delhi on Saturday to measure their careers against the country's needs rather than salary slips or startup valuations, telling students that "the basis of every decision of yours should be what the benefit to the country will be."
Addressing the 57th convocation ceremony, Modi told the graduating class that an IIT degree was "a mandate to contribute to the nation," and framed the years ahead as a test distinct from anything the students had faced in the classroom.
